What is the prefix for ribs?
Costo- is a combining form used like a prefix meaning “rib.” It is often used in medical terms, especially in anatomy and pathology. Costo- comes from the Latin costa, meaning “rib, side.” The word costa was borrowed directly into English as a term for a “rib,” among other senses.

What are the spaces between the ribs called How does each of the word parts help you understand the term?
The spaces between the ribs are known as intercostal spaces; they contain the intercostal muscles, and neurovascular bundles containing nerves, arteries, and veins.

What is the prefix of hypodermic?
Hypodermic is a medical term that refers to anything related to just under the skin. … The prefix hypo- means “under,” while the Latin word derma refers to “skin.” You might remember this easily by thinking about the word dermatologist, which is a doctor who deals with skin issues.
What does the prefix Zygoma mean?
“bony arch of the cheek,” plural zygomata, 1680s, Modern Latin, from Greek zygoma, from zygon “yoke” (from PIE root *yeug- “to join”). So called because it connects the bones of the face with those of the skull about the ear.

What is the prefix mono?
mono- A prefix that means “one, only, single,” as in monochromatic, having only one color. It is often found in chemical names where it means “containing just one” of the specified atom or group, as in carbon monoxide, which is carbon attached to a single oxygen atom.
